Common questions about this role
Are detailed lesson plans expected?
Most schools expect weekly lesson plans submitted to the coordinator/HOD, plus unit plans at the start of each term. Templates are usually provided.
Is background verification done before joining?
Standard pre-joining checks cover qualification documents, prior employment, and reference calls. Some larger groups also do criminal-record verification.
When are increments and bonuses given?
Most schools run yearly increments tied to the academic calendar (April cycle). Bonus structure depends on the school — confirm in writing before accepting the offer.
Is school transport available for staff?
Many schools offer staff bus service on their main routes, either free or at a nominal fee. Availability depends on whether your home is near a school route — confirm with HR.
Do I have to work weekends?
Most day schools follow a 6-day or 5.5-day week with Sundays off. Occasional Saturdays may go to events, parent meetings, or PD sessions.
How do I make a resume for a CBSE Yoga Teacher job?
Lead with a two-line headline (role + years of experience), then Education, Certifications (B.Ed, CTET, board-specific PD), Experience with 3-4 bullet outcomes per school (results, class sizes, projects), and one line each for co-curricular, tech tools and languages. Keep to one page and use the free School Jobs India resume builder for a school-style layout.
What's the interview process like for this teaching role?
Typical schools run a screening call → a demo class (15–30 minutes for the relevant grade) → a panel interview with the Principal/HOD. Some boards also ask for a written response or a sample lesson plan.
Is there a probation period?
Yes — a 3 to 6 month probation is standard in K-12 schools across India. Benefits like PF and gratuity continue to accrue from day one regardless.
How do I write an application email for this Yoga Teacher role?
Keep it three short paragraphs: (1) subject line "Yoga Teacher application — Gyan Niketan Senior Secondary School"; (2) one paragraph on your qualifications and current role; (3) one paragraph on why Gyan Niketan Senior Secondary School and your earliest joining date. Attach a PDF resume and any teaching-credentials scans.
Is accommodation provided?
Accommodation is not standard for day-school roles — confirm details with the Principal's office during the interview.

Welcome to Gyan Niketan Senior Secondary School Manaviya Vibhava Vikas (M.V.V) Nyas, a charitable society founded in the year 1986. It has constantly displayed a complete awareness in the field of education by setting up the English medium Senior Secondary School for boys in Patna by the name of Gyan Niketan in 1986.
